tank.tech Conference November 5 6, 2013 in Munich, TÜV SÜD Akademie GmbH TÜV SÜD Automotive GmbH
Conference topics The conference will be focused on recent trends and product developments in the field of automotive fuel systems. Vehicle manufacturers, automotive suppliers, international research units and the mineral oil industry will participate. As in former years, the conference tank.tech 2013 will put all important key subjects such as environmental requirements, legislation and next generation fuel systems up for discussion.
